If I remember right from the manual, the only other option is to set the doors to lock when you reached a certain speed (13 mph I think) but I don't think you can make them never lock at all
 
To cancel it, just do the steps in the manual. Each time you do it, you either activate it or cancel it. I believe it's setting "A" and it's something like:
Turn ignition to on with transmission lever in "P" and within 10 seconds, push "lock" and hold for 3 sec. It's something like that.
 
Thanks for all the great input! I finally got it to where when I take it out of P it locks and then put it back in P it unlocks, which for now I guess is good enough.
 
When you change the settings, you first have to "undo" the factory setting (lock doors when moved from park). It is in the manual. Then you can set it to lock the door at 13mph.
